Text
(a)The emergency medical services board shall promulgate rules and regulations to provide optimal emergency medical services for pediatric patients served by the personnel and facilities it licenses and shall have the authority, when funding is available, to obtain assistance with development and implementation of its standards and to support delivery of educational services and equipment to the providers of emergency pediatric medical services it licenses. In developing, updating and implementing the rules and regulations and providing services and equipment, the board shall be guided by national standards and shall collaborate with the health facilities commission and the committee on pediatric emergency care created pursuant to § 68-11-251 .
